Application Scenarios

Fire emergency power for hotels, office buildings, shopping malls, etc., as required by law.

Generator Set Selection Recommendations

Selection Factors Recommendations

Power Range 200-1000 kW

Start-up Time 10-15 seconds

Noise ≤75 dB(A), silent type

Emissions Comply with urban environmental standards; gas generator sets are becoming a trend

New: Smart Building Integration

Generator set connected to the building BA system to visualize energy data

Can participate in demand response, generating income during power grid peak periods

Installation Points

Basement or first floor, check load-bearing capacity, provide soundproofing for intake and exhaust

Fuel storage room must meet fire safety standards, exhaust pipe should discharge at high altitude

Linked with fire control room, conduct regular fire mode load testing

Supplement: Acceptance and Annual Inspection

Third-party full-load testing required before fire safety acceptance

Annual fire safety inspection must include generator sets

Possible Issues

Issue Cause Solution

Fire load cannot be activated Interlock module mismatch Joint commissioning and testing

Noise complaints Muffler aging Secondary silencing; replace sound-absorbing cotton

Non-compliant fuel storage Construction defects Rectify firewall, fire doors, and overflow protection

Starting failure Battery discharged Monthly load test; replace with maintenance-free battery

Smoke backflow Exhaust pipe outlet improper Chimney at least 3 meters above highest roof, away from fresh air inlet

Supplement: Key Factors Applicable Across Scenarios

1. Certification and Compliance List

Certification Type Applicable Scenarios Description

ISO 8528 All scenarios International performance standard for generator sets

CE Export to Europe Safety, health, and environmental requirements

SONCAP Export to Nigeria Mandatory conformity assessment

ATEX/IECEx Mining, oil fields Explosion-proof certification

UL/CSA North American market Safety certification

Fire Interlock Report Medical, high-rise Required for domestic fire acceptance

2. Remote Monitoring and IoT

Recommended standard smart controller for all scenarios (e.g., ComAp, DeepSea), supporting cloud-based remote monitoring, including:

- Real-time status display (voltage, frequency, oil pressure, water temperature)

- Fault alarm and remote diagnostics

- Automatic generation of operation reports and maintenance reminders

- Integration with customer Energy Management System (EMS)

3. Maintenance Plan

Frequency Tasks

Weekly Visual check of fluid levels, belts, leaks; self-check the battery

Monthly Run under no-load or light load for 15 minutes; check ATS switching

Semi-Annually Change engine oil, engine filter, diesel filter, air filter; check coolant

Yearly Full-load testing; check control system; calibrate sensors

Every 3-5 years Major overhaul (depending on operating hours), clean cooling system, inspect engine internals
